synthesis
construction of an in-frame fusion of IFS and cytochrome P450 reductase from rice after removing the membrane binding domain of both enzymes. Expression of the fusion construct in Escherichia coli leads to conversion of naringenin into genistein. Upon optimization of conditions, 60 microM of genistein can be generated from 80 microM of naringenin
